Transcribed Image Text:Q.17 Two fixed cylinders of 20 cm dia each are located 1.2 meter center to center disface at an angle of 45° with-horizontal as shown in figure. A belt passes over them with a 100 kg weight supported at one end and a force applied at other end in the vertical downward direction. The coefficient of friction between upper cylinder and belt is 0.3 and between lower cylinder and belt is 0.2. Whhat should be the range of force applied at free end that will enable the weight W neighter to move up nor down. H=0.3 1,2 m 100 kg 45° F
